Dear dispatch desk, Please arrange collection of the engraved trophies for the Lindqvist Annual Awards from Merrow & Sons Engravers on Friday morning. There are nine trophies in total, each in a fitted presentation box, plus one spare plaque packed separately. The engraver has confirmed everything will be ready by ten. These must reach the Aldervale Hall venue no later than three in the afternoon, as the stage setup begins at four. The confidential instruction for the courier hand-over appears below:

drop instructions, bahif-bahip: the norax feniel courier leaves the drumir kaseth rusir ledger at gate 1983 under passcode 849948

Handover: TilePloy prefetcher (from Daren to Osk, for support)

The prefetcher pulls map tiles for the Velmara region ahead of client pans. It runs on the gridworker pool and backs off automatically when the tile store reports pressure. Most support tickets trace back to stale cache TTLs or an overeager zoom range — check those first before escalating. Restarts are safe; state rebuilds in under two minutes. The current production settings are listed below.

config for bahop-baduf:
[kasion]
team = lamath
access_code = ac_d807e5
host = kasion.paliqcloud.corp
port = 4000
owner = julix.tamvan
peer = frair.qorvelsoft.local

# Telemetry compression settings — Veylith agent
# Payloads are gzip'd above 4 KB; below that, sent raw. Don't lower
# the threshold — CPU cost outweighs bandwidth savings on small blobs.
# Compression level is 6; level 9 was tested and rejected (3x CPU,
# 2% smaller). Batches flush every 15s or 512 events, whichever first.
# Compressed batches land in the telemetry sink database, reached via
# the connection string below.

database URL for hawip-kagap: redis://rusok_svc:bMCaqek7MRWIOJ@db-8501.zarqeltech.corp:5432/sileth

# Fabrikata test-data factory — env notes for the weekly eng sync.
# We moved the seed-generation service off the shared Quillbase instance
# onto its own database so factory runs stop clobbering integration tests.
# FACTORY_DB_HOST and FACTORY_DB_NAME below now point at the new box;
# connection pooling stays at 10 until we profile larger seed batches.
# Rotation happened Tuesday, so old credentials are dead.
# The new database credential is set on the next line.

vault entry, fadup-tagag: RELAY_SECRET8=2fd92179